    If you applied for "Removal of Conditions," to obtain your 10-year card, you would have received a one-year extension of your Conditional Status. If the one-year extension is about to expire, you can get an additional one-year extension from USCIS with an "INFOPASS" appointment at a USCIS office.

    When you say below that you filed "Adjustment of Status," I think you mean "Removal of Conditions," a totally different procedure. Please clarify which procedure you applied for.

              You need a new I-551 annotation in your passport reflecting the extension. Without it, you might not be allowed to board a plane when returning to the U.S., or you might be barred from entry at the Port of Entry.
